Physical properties

Coarse-grained, pale gray to pinkish rock with visible quartz and feldspar, dark mica, and iron-oxide staining; usually Mohs 6–7, glassy to dull luster, massive texture, no cleavage as a whole, and specific gravity about 2.6–2.7.

Formation & geological history

A plutonic igneous rock crystallized slowly from silica-rich magma deep underground, commonly during Precambrian to Paleozoic mountain-building; uplift, glacial transport, and long-term weathering produced the rounded boulder and surface staining.

Uses & applications

Used as dimension stone, curbing, aggregate, monuments, landscaping, and building cladding; this naturally weathered specimen has little gem or commercial value.

Geological facts

The rounded form and exfoliating, granular surface are characteristic of prolonged chemical weathering and/or glacial abrasion. Individual mineral grains may be identifiable with a hand lens.

Field identification & locations

Identify granite by its interlocking quartz–feldspar–mica grains, hard scratch resistance, and lack of layering or strong foliation; common in continental mountain belts and glacial terrains worldwide.
